Rodeo And Chili Cookoff At Shawnee Mountain

Saturday & Sunday, September 20-21, 2014, 11:30am-5pm

 

WHERE:Shawnee Mountain

 

COST:Advance 1-Day Tickets:

Adult - $15

Child (age 5-12) - $12

Child (Age 4 & Under) - Free

 

NOTE:More info visit Shawnee Mountain's website or call 570-421-7231.

Come experience the thrill of professional cowboys competing in fully sanctioned PRCA events including saddle bronc riding, bareback bronc riding, bull riding, calf roping, team roping and bull dogging. Professional cowgirls will also be competing in barrel racing. Live country music, line dancing and craft and food vendors add to the weekend festivities. Come early for the 6th annual Chili Cook-Off and sample some of the Poconos’ finest chili's!

Slopeside seating will be available to all spectators, so bring your own blanket or lawn chair & enjoy the events.
